Protein Name | 26S proteasome regulatory subunit 6B homolog | |
Gene Name | RPT3 | |
Organism | Saccharomyces cerevisiae (strain ATCC 204508 / S288c) (Baker's yeast). | |
Sequence Length | 428 | |
Subcellular Localization | Cytoplasm . Nucleus . | |
Protein Description | The 26S proteasome is involved in the ATP-dependent degradation of ubiquitinated proteins. The regulatory (or ATPase) complex confers ATP dependency and substrate specificity to the 26S complex (By similarity).. | |
